According to GoFanboy, L.A. Noire developers Team Bondi are becoming increasingly frustrated with restrictions imposed by the Xbox 360’s DVD format.

Apparently, frustrations have reached fever pitch and Rockstar Games’ have reportedly tasked Jeronimo Barrera with calming nerves at the developer, who are concerned the Xbox 360’s size limitations may affect the quality of the title.
